Analysis

The most recent figure for primary government spending as a share of original budget in Vietnam is 98.1%, measured in 2023.

The figure is down 18.9% on the previous year and down 12.3% over ten years.

Over the whole period, primary government spending as a share of original budget in Vietnam peaked at 120.9% in 2022 and was at its lowest, 92.1%, in 2019.

Vietnam ranks 90th of 165 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 17 years of available data.
